Product Name: Focusing Tube (R-500) – Part No. 05097928

Description:
This component is a focusing tube, also known as a mixing tube or abrasive nozzle , specifically designed for high-pressure abrasive waterjet cutting systems. The numbers in the description (00210533 mm and 200508 mm) refer to the inner diameter (approximately 0.83 mm) and overall length (approximately 200.5 mm) of the tube.

Manufactured from ultra-hard, wear-resistant tungsten carbide , it is installed in the cutting head assembly downstream of the mixing chamber. Inside this tube, the high-pressure waterjet and abrasive particles are accelerated and focused into a coherent cutting stream. This is a critical consumable part that undergoes constant erosion and requires periodic replacement to maintain cutting quality .

Applications:

  • Final focusing element for the abrasive waterjet in cutting heads .

  • Defines the kerf width and cutting precision for the waterjet system.

  • Designed for use in compatible waterjet cutting head assemblies .

Features:

  • Material: Premium-grade tungsten carbide for exceptional wear resistance .

  • Inner Diameter: Approximately 0.83 mm (0.0327 inches), suitable for general cutting applications .

  • Length: Approximately 200.5 mm (7.89 inches), engineered for specific cutting head configurations.

  • Critical Consumable: Designed for periodic replacement; lifespan depends on abrasive type, operating pressure, and water quality .

Maintenance:

Failure Diagnosis (When to Replace):

  • Reduced Cutting Performance: Noticeable decrease in cutting speed, rougher edge finish, or increased taper (wider kerf) indicates bore wear .

  • Visible Bore Damage: Inspect the exit orifice for ovality, flaring, or visible bore enlargement .

  • Asymmetric Wear: Uneven wear on the tube outlet circumference indicates misalignment, significantly shortening tube life .

Usage Tips:

  • Indexing Practice: Rotate the focusing tube by 1/4 turn every 10-12 operating hours to distribute wear evenly around the circumference and extend service life .

  • Alignment Check: Ensure perfect coaxial alignment between the water orifice and focusing tube. Misalignment causes asymmetric wear and poor cut quality .

  • Handling Caution: The focusing tube is extremely hard but brittle; handle carefully to avoid chipping or cracking during installation.

  • Replacement: Always replace the tube when cut quality degrades to prevent further loss of performance and potential damage to the cutting head.

  • Full Depressurization: Always fully depressurize the waterjet system and follow lockout/tagout procedures before any maintenance.
